The smart home market is poised for significant growth in 2024, driven by several converging factors. Increased affordability of smart devices, improved connectivity options (like wider 5G availability and more robust Wi-Fi 6E networks), and a growing consumer desire for convenience and enhanced home security are key contributors to this expansion. The market is also witnessing a shift towards more integrated and user-friendly systems, making smart home technology accessible to a broader audience.The year 2024 will likely see substantial advancements in the interoperability and integration of smart home devices.

This means that devices from different manufacturers will be able to communicate and work together more seamlessly. The rise of standardized communication protocols, such as Matter, is a major catalyst for this improved integration. Expect to see more devices supporting Matter, allowing for a more unified and less fragmented smart home experience. This increased interoperability will simplify setup and control, leading to a more enjoyable and effective smart home experience for users.

For example, a user might be able to control their smart lights, thermostat, and security system through a single app, regardless of the individual manufacturers of each device.

The evolution of electronic telephone systems reflects a dramatic shift from simple analog communication to sophisticated, interconnected digital networks. Early systems relied on physical connections and electromechanical switching, limiting scalability and features. The introduction of digital technologies, particularly the advent of computer processing and digital signaling, paved the way for more efficient and feature-rich systems. This transition has been marked by increasing integration with other technologies, leading to the sophisticated systems we use today.Electronic telephone systems have undergone significant technological advancements, moving from simple analog systems to complex digital networks.

Key milestones include the introduction of Pulse Code Modulation (PCM) for digital voice transmission, the development of Integrated Services Digital Network (ISDN) for enhanced data and voice capabilities, and the rise of Voice over Internet Protocol (VoIP) which revolutionized communication by utilizing internet infrastructure for voice calls. These advancements have enabled features like call forwarding, voicemail, conference calling, and unified communications, significantly improving efficiency and communication capabilities.

Types of Electronic Telephone Systems

The market offers a variety of electronic telephone systems, each with its own strengths and weaknesses. Choosing the right system depends on factors like business size, budget, and specific communication needs. The following table compares some prominent types:

System Type Advantages Disadvantages Typical Applications
VoIP (Voice over Internet Protocol) Cost-effective, scalable, flexible features, integrates with other communication tools, location independence. Reliance on internet connectivity, potential for quality issues with poor internet, security concerns if not properly configured. Small businesses, large enterprises, remote workers, call centers.
PBX (Private Branch Exchange) Robust, reliable, advanced features, dedicated infrastructure, enhanced security. High initial investment, complex to manage, less flexible than VoIP, limited scalability without significant upgrades. Large enterprises, organizations requiring high call volume and advanced features, businesses prioritizing security and reliability.
Key Telephone System (KTS) Simple to use, relatively inexpensive, suitable for small businesses. Limited features compared to VoIP or PBX, scalability limitations, not ideal for high call volume. Small offices, home offices, businesses with low call volume.
Hybrid Systems Combines the benefits of VoIP and traditional PBX systems, offering flexibility and scalability. Can be more complex to manage and integrate than purely VoIP or PBX systems. Businesses seeking a balance between cost-effectiveness, advanced features, and reliability.

Cloud-Based Electronic Telephone Systems

The increasing adoption of cloud computing has significantly impacted the future of electronic telephone systems. Cloud-based solutions offer several advantages, including reduced upfront costs, enhanced scalability, simplified management, and improved accessibility. Companies like RingCentral, 8×8, and Vonage offer cloud-based PBX and VoIP services, allowing businesses to access sophisticated communication features without the need for extensive on-site infrastructure. This shift towards cloud-based systems enables businesses to easily scale their communication capabilities as their needs change, reducing the need for large capital expenditures and simplifying IT management.

Furthermore, cloud-based systems often provide better disaster recovery capabilities and enhanced security features, contributing to greater business continuity and data protection. For example, a small startup can easily upgrade its communication system as it grows without investing in new hardware, whereas a traditional PBX system would require significant investment in new equipment.
